In living donor ... WebSep 1, 2024 · The percentage of your liver that is removed will depend upon the age and size of the person receiving the transplant. If you donate to an adult, about 50 to 60 percent – or a little over half of your liver – will be removed. If you donate to a child, about 25 percent – or a quarter of your liver – will be removed.

WebJan 24, 2024 · Right lobe: 60 to 70% of the whole liver. Left lobe: 30 to 40% of the whole liver. Lobe selection depends on the needs of the recipient and the anatomy of the donor liver. Most small children in ... WebWe will obtain blood tests, a chest X-ray, an electrocardiogram (EKG), and an ultrasound of the abdomen. If these tests suggest that you could be a donor, a CT scan of the abdomen will be performed to make sure that your liver is big enough to donate a piece. WebA LDLT donor is usually a friend or member of your family. Donating a portion of the liver is a big operation that carries some risks, and the person must be healthy, willing and psychologically ready to be your donor.
